New Issue: Freddie Mac prices $25 million 10-year non-call 0.5-year step up notes at 1.125% initial rate
New York, May 30 - Freddie Mac priced $25 million of 1.125% initial rate 10-year non-call 0.5-year step up medium-term notes at par, according to the agency's web site.
The bonds will mature on June 24, 2024 and have a Bermuda call beginning Dec. 24.
Raymond James & Associates Inc. and BMO Capital Markets Corp. are the managers.
